Periodontist
Job Description
Job Summary We are seeking a skilled and compassionate Periodontist to join our dental practice. The ideal candidate will have extensive knowledge in periodontal disease management, surgical procedures, and patient care. This role requires a commitment to providing high-quality dental services while ensuring patient comfort and satisfaction. The Periodontist will work closely with our dental team to deliver comprehensive care, focusing on pr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of periodontal conditions.
Duties
- Conduct thorough patient assessments to diagnose periodontal diseases and conditions.
- Perform various periodontal treatments including scaling and root planing, dental extractions, and surgical procedures.
- Collaborate with general dentists and other specialists to develop comprehensive treatment plans.
- Educate patients on proper oral hygiene practices and the importance of periodontal health.
- Maintain accurate medical records and documentation in compliance with HIPAA regulations.
- Utilize medical imaging techniques to aid in diagnosis and treatment planning.
- Adhere to aseptic techniques and infection control protocols during all procedures.
- Stay current with advancements in periodontics and participate in ongoing professional development.
Skills
- Excellent communication skills for effective patient interaction and education.
- Strong attention to detail and organizational skills for maintaining accurate records.
- Knowledge of anatomy relevant to dental practices and procedures.
- Previous experience in a dental clinic or office setting is highly desirable.
